It typically includes general liability, property damage, workers’ compensation, and equipment breakdown coverage.
While not all coverage types are mandatory, Colorado law requires workers’ compensation insurance for employees and liquor liability insurance if alcohol is served.
Yes, many policies include coverage for food spoilage due to equipment failure or power outages.
Commercial auto or hired/non-owned vehicle coverage can be added to protect delivery vehicles and drivers.
General liability covers broad risks like slip-and-fall accidents, while liquor liability addresses claims arising from alcohol service.
Yes, policies can be tailored to include specific coverage options like cyber liability, business interruption, or employee dishonesty protection.
